I was shopping online for a book this morning, and these are the prices I found:

Kindle: $9.89
iPad: $10.99

Paperback: $8.99
Hardcover: $10.87
“Bargain” Hardcover: $6.40

I really want eBooks but I am firmly in the “eBooks should be cheaper” camp — I can’t lend an eBook to a friend, sell it at the second-hand bookstore, or display it on my bookshelf to create the appearance that I am a well-read person of intelligence, so the eBook version of anything is inherently less valuable to me. To the “but you can carry a whole library with you” crowd my response is that you should stop reading so goddamned much and go outside and play. Seriously.

Under these circumstances I don’t want to buy the physical book either. Book publishers are playing games and I don’t finance the stupidity of others.

So I’m going to the Library.
